Job Overview
We are se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Production Scheduler to join our dynamic manufacturing team. The ideal candidate will play a crucial role in optimizing production processes and ensuring efficient scheduling of manufacturing operations. Responsible for planning of production in Rod breakdown, plating, annealing and draw cell.
1. Assist with scheduling orders to be run across machines in Rod Breakdown, Annealing, Plating, and Draw Cell. Utilize historical data to provide operator instructions for production.
2. Assist with quoting material from customer inquiry based upon available time to give quoted lead times.
3. Assess lead time and capacity for cells to provide feedback to customers, sales, and management
-WIP: Maintain sufficient levels of redraw to supply the wire plant
-Raw Material: Work with purchasing to maintain metals inventories
5. Maintain integrity of LX inventory by working with engineering to correct BOMs
